AG-858 is a personalized therapeutic cancer vaccine developed using heat shock protein technology. It is designed to treat chronic myelogenous leukemia (CML), particularly in patients who remain cytogenetically positive after treatment with imatinib (Gleevec). The vaccine consists of autologous heat shock protein-peptide complexes (HSPPC-70) derived from the patient's own tumor cells. These complexes are intended to stimulate the immune system—specifically cytotoxic T lymphocytes—to recognize and attack cancer cells while minimizing side effects commonly associated with conventional therapies. The primary mechanism involves inhibition of HSP70 heat-shock proteins, which play a role in tumor cell survival and immune evasion[1][2][5][7].
